Former AEW TNT Champion Miro will be remaining All Elite for four more years.

Fightful Select (subscription required) is reporting that Miro signed a new four year extension with AEW, keeping him locked up until at least early 2026.

Fightful notes that he and AEW agreed to a deal late last year, but it was not signed until recently. Fightful also notes that Miro’s contract was originally set to expire in the spring of 2022.

Miro has been recovering from a hamstring injury, having not wrestled since his loss to Bryan Danielson at AEW Full Gear.
